Miami Open Djokovic-Mensuk final delayed more than 5 1/2 hours by rain


MIAMI GARDENS, Fla. — The beginning of the Miami Open males’s closing between Novak Djokovic and unseeded 19-year-old Jakub Mensuk on Sunday at Arduous Rock Stadium was delayed 5 1/2 hours from its 3 p.m. begin time.

The gamers didn’t take the courtroom till 8:37 p.m. as a result of rain and organizers deciding on finishing the ladies’s doubles closing.

The South Florida rain started at 12:50 p.m. through the ladies’s doubles closing pitting Mirra Andreeva and Diana Shnaider in opposition to Cristina Bucsa and Miyu Kato, with Andreeva and Shnaider main 3-0 within the first set.

The ladies’s gamers returned to the courtroom at 5:30 p.m. after the rain stopped and the courts had been readied by court-drying equipment. However rain started minutes later earlier than warmups and the umbrella-toting gamers left the courtroom once more.

The ladies returned to the courtroom an hour later and resumed play at 6:50 p.m. Andreeva and Schnaider went the gap, prevailing in a third-set match tiebreaker 6-3, 6-7 (5), 10-2.

About three-quarters of the followers had been nonetheless within the stadium. Gamers had been instructed that the doubles championship ceremony could be abbreviated.

Seeded fourth, the 37-year-old Djokovic was looking for his seventh Miami Open title – which might tie him for the document with Andre Agassi.

Djokovic can also be making an attempt to win his one hundredth profession professional title, which might rank third after Jimmy Connors (109) and Roger Federer (103).

Mensuk, of the Czech Republic, is taking part in his first ATP 1000 closing. He was not fairly 2 years previous when Djokovic gained his first Miami Open title in 2007. Djokovic additionally gained Miami in 2011, 2012, 2014, 2015 – all coming on the previous venue in Key Biscayne.

The age hole of 18 years and 102 days would be the largest within the historical past of ATP 1000-level closing.
